1. Atomic Slot Lab
Established: 2022 | Headquarters: Las Vegas, USA
Game Library: 26 games
Atomic Slot Lab merges land-based nostalgia with the flexibility of modern online gaming. Backed by the Bragg Gaming Group, the studio crafts games tailored to regional tastes using a data-driven approach.
What sets them apart? Instead of following trends blindly, Atomic Slot Lab analyzes player preferences to create games that feel personal and relevant, whether it’s through custom themes or refined payout structures.
Instead of guessing what players might like, they analyze player habits and regional trends to craft games that hit the sweet spot. Whether it’s adjusting themes, payout structures, or game features, Atomic Slot Lab ensures their slots feel personal and relevant, no matter where you’re spinning from.
Standout Features:
- Regional Customisation: Games are meticulously designed to align with the preferences of various markets, ensuring a personalised gaming experience.
- Las Vegas Energy: Drawing inspiration from the vibrant Las Vegas casino scene, the studio infuses its games with dynamic themes and engaging mechanics.
Notable Titles:
- Egyptian Magic: This slot features a 'Hold and Spin' mechanic, offering players opportunities to land multiple jackpots. The game’s rich graphics and atmospheric sound design make it a standout for fans of Egyptian-themed slots.
- Fairy Dust: Featuring an unconventional 4-3-3-3-4 reel layout, this game combines beautiful visuals with dynamic modifiers like Wild Spread and Symbol Upgrade during free spins.
2. Spinberry
Established: 2021
Game Library: Small but growing
SpinBerry is already making waves with its innovative mechanics and strategic partnerships. Collaborations with Light & Wonder (OpenGaming platform) and Pariplay’s Ignite program have expanded its reach into regulated markets worldwide. They’ve also teamed up with Pariplay’s Ignite program, giving them access to Pariplay’s global Fusion™ platform for seamless distribution.
The Snap and Slide mechanic, first seen in Crazy Crocs, is a standout innovation. This interactive feature allows symbols to slide into place, creating new combinations and adding an extra layer of engagement rarely seen in traditional slots.
With their focus on quality over quantity, SpinBerry is carving out a niche by blending classic slot aesthetics with modern gameplay innovations that keep players coming back for more.
Standout Feature:
- The ‘Snap and Slide’ mechanic, seen in Crazy Crocs, adds interactivity by sliding symbols into place for new combinations.
Notable Titles:
- Crazy Crocs: Introduces ‘Snap and Slide’, an innovative feature that enhances standard spins.
- SpinBerry Wilds: Combines expanding wilds with free spins, creating dynamic gameplay loops.
3. Ruby Play
Established: 2017 | Licensing: Malta, Curacao, Romania
Game Library: Over 50 games
Ruby Play has built its reputation on player-focused innovation, combining familiar mechanics with fresh twists to keep players engaged. Their Immortal Ways® mechanic demonstrates their ability to push cascading reels beyond the ordinary.
Standout Feature:
- Immortal Ways®, which offers dual-reel expansions during bonus rounds, blending cascading reels with storytelling.
Notable Titles:
- Sun of Ra: Features the ‘Hold and Respin’ mechanic, with the chance to win multiple jackpots in one bonus round.
- Medusa Money: Introduces ‘Super Free Spins’, stacking multipliers for high-volatility thrills.
Awards and Partnerships:
Ruby Play’s Immortal Ways Mr. First earned the B.F.T.H. Arena Best FTN Game Award. Partnerships with Rush Street Interactive have also expanded their reach in the U.S. market.
Why They’re Worth Watching:
Ruby Play’s combination of mechanical innovation and global expansion ensures they remain a trusted name in cutting-edge slot design.
4. Peter & Sons
Established: 2019
Game Library: 20–25 games
Peter & Sons (P&S) has quickly become one of the most distinctive names in the industry. Known for their artistic visuals and innovative mechanics in their folklore-inspired themes. Certified in 15+ regulated jurisdictions, including the UK Gambling Commission and Malta Gaming Authority, P&S ensures the highest standards of fairness and security.
They’ve forged key partnerships with Yggdrasil, Relax Gaming, and Light & Wonder, which have helped them expand their global reach and distribute their games to top-tier platforms like White Hat Gaming and 32Red.
P&S’s proprietary HTML5 framework ensures their slots are cross-platform, supporting 40+ languages and currencies. Combined with gamification tools like Free Spins, Cash Drops, and Slot Tournaments, their games deliver long-term engagement for players and operators alike
Notable Titles:
- Johnan Legendarian: Combines cascading wins with immersive storytelling.
- Valkyries: Features synchronised reels and expanding wilds for high-intensity gameplay.
- Greedy Alice: A whimsical adventure developed in partnership with Yggdrasil.
5. NetGame Entertainment
Established: 2012
Game Library: 40+ game
NetGame Entertainment may not be reinventing mechanics, but they consistently deliver engaging visuals and fresh bonus features that resonate with players. Their Magic Tree mechanic is a perfect example of combining thematic visuals with engaging gameplay.
Standout Feature:
- The ‘Magic Tree’ mechanic, seen in Magic Tree, drops wild symbols dynamically onto the reels, building anticipation.
Notable Titles:
- Magic Tree: Uses a visually stunning wild-drop feature for suspenseful spins.
- Golden Skulls: Includes a ‘Tequila Shots’ bonus game, adding interactive fun to a Day of the Dead theme.
Why They’re Worth Watching:
NetGame’s emphasis on unique themes and bonus-driven gameplay keeps their portfolio fresh and exciting, even if the mechanics are well-trodden ground.
Challenges Faced by Emerging Casino Developers
Emerging developers face steep challenges when breaking into the industry:
- Partnership Hurdles: Big casinos like Bet365 often favour established names (e.g., NetEnt, Playtech), leaving little room for smaller studios to compete.
- Costly Regulations: Securing licenses in markets like the UK or Malta can cost $25,000–$100,000, making entry expensive.
- Competition: Industry giants like Pragmatic Play dominate with expansive portfolios, pushing smaller developers to stand out through innovation.
What to Expect in 2025 for Online Casinos
Emerging developers are pushing boundaries, and 2025 is shaping up to be an exciting year for online gaming. Here’s what players can look forward to:
- Blended Gameplay: Expect games that mix traditional pokies with skill-based mechanics. Developers could expand on ideas like BTG’s Megaways, which revamped slot play with dynamic paylines. Mini-games inspired by video games may also become more common, offering players interactive, story-driven experiences.
- Mobile-First Focus: Over 70% of online casino traffic came from mobile devices in 2023, and this trend is growing. Studios like Hacksaw Gaming are already setting benchmarks with games optimised for smartphones. Look for quick-loading games, smooth performance on lower-end devices, and portrait-mode play to dominate in 2025.
- Partnership-Driven Growth: Collaborations will continue to shape the industry. Studios like Push Gaming, which partnered with Relax Gaming for content distribution, show how deals can expand reach. Expect more exclusive launches and branded content as studios compete for attention.
